Abstract
The utility model discloses a shipping operating parameter storing device and relates to the technical field of operating parameters storages. The shipping operating parameter storing device comprises a flat panel display, an information processing computer, a data acquisition interface box and two data protection storages. The information processing computer comprises a chassis, a baseboard, a hard disk board, a power supply, a man-machine communication module, an inner network interface module, two data acquisition and processing modules, two communication storage modules, two switch management modules and two redundant power supplies. The man-machine communication module is connected with the hard disk board, the power supply, the inner network interface module, the flat panel display and a printer. The two communication storage modules are connected with the inner network interface module, the two data protection storages and the two switch management modules. The two data acquisition and processing modules are connected with the date acquisition interface box, the two switch management modules and a network element. The shipping operating parameter storing device has the advantages of being automatic in storing the operating parameters, available in automatic acquisition of the online data in communication interrupt, good in high temperature resistance and in great depth water pressure resistance and reliable.

Technical field
The utility model relates to the field of storage of operational factor, particularly relates to a kind of vessel motion parameter memory.
Background technology
At present, safety of ship normally moves a plurality of operational factors that need monitoring to comprise temperature, pressure, pressure reduction, water level, flow, rotating speed etc., need simultaneously to these operational factors carry out in real time, reliable autostore, check under historical data and the emergency conditions data analysis is reviewed failure cause in order to call at any time.Traditional vessel motion Parameter storage is more single in function aspects, only possesses memory function, can not accomplish online query demonstration and off-line printing, not possessing from acquisition function in network service interruption situation causes data to be lost fully, and integrated circuit board does not possess functions of redundancy and fault tolerance, when integrated circuit board goes wrong, whole memory storage paralysis occurs and can not work, reliability is not high, storer can not damage with large degree of depth hydraulic pressure by high temperature resistance easily under emergency conditions simultaneously, causes calling the storage data and carries out crash analysis.

Embodiment
Below in conjunction with drawings and the specific embodiments the utility model is described in further detail.
Referring to shown in Figure 1; the utility model embodiment provides a kind of vessel motion parameter memory; comprise rack, be arranged on the flat-panel monitor with dedicated button on the rack, be separately positioned on information processing computing machine, data acquisition interface case and two data protected storages in the rack; wherein; flat-panel monitor, data acquisition interface case and two data protected storages with dedicated button all link to each other with the information processing computing machine, and the information processing computing machine also links to each other with network element, uninterrupted power source, AC purified voltage stabilized power source and the printer of outside respectively.
Referring to shown in Figure 2, the information processing computing machine mainly comprises three parts, and first is used for finishing data acquisition and storage, comprises two data acquisition processing modules, two communications memory module, two switch management module and two redundant powers; Second portion is used for realizing showing, comprises hard disk plate, power supply, human-machine interface module and internal network interface module; Third part is the part of whole information processing computer utility, comprises that 19 cun peculiar to vessel of standard 6U reinforces cabinet, double star shape exchange passive backplane, and base plate adopts double star shape topological structure high-speed serial bus.Each redundant configuration module is all supported online warm connection function.
Human-machine interface module respectively with the hard disk plate; power supply; the internal network interface module; flat-panel monitor with dedicated button; printer links to each other; two data acquisition processing modules; two communication memory modules; two switch management module and two redundant powers manage by exchange network and the intelligent management bus of base plate; make a wherein line attachment of two equal modules; another is as the to be switched in the same manner access such as for subsequent use: the communication memory module respectively with the internal network interface module; the data protection storer links to each other with switch management module, digital sampling and processing respectively with network element; the data acquisition interface case links to each other with switch management module.
The information processing computer cabinet adopts COMPACT PCI (Peripheral Component Interconnect, external unit is interconnected) the 6U standard PC case, 9 function slots, 3 power module slots are arranged, base plate adopts double star shape topological structure high-speed serial bus, and transfer rate is not less than 100Mbps.Interconnected solid line and the dotted line of information processing computer-internal all represents high-speed serial bus among Fig. 2, have double star shape topological structure, and wherein dotted line has been effect for subsequent use, and the intelligent management bus has improved the property monitored of system.
Human-machine interface module, its CPU is low-power consumption PM (the Intel Pentium M) processor of 1.6GHz, the 512M internal memory, 4M independence video memory, resolution is not less than 1280 * 1024, integrated pair of 100/1000Mbps self-adaptation Ethernet card also provides 1 IDE (Integrated Drive Electronics, integrated drive electronics) interface, 1 PS2 mouse mouth, 1 PS2 keyboard mouth and 2 USB mouths simultaneously.
The communication memory module comprises two-way redundant network interface, 32GB electric board and one tunnel internal exchange of data network interface.
Switch management module comprises redundant switched circuit and equipment control circuit, redundant switched circuit is responsible for the data communication between each functional module, the equipment control circuit be responsible for each functional module between management information communicate by letter, its exchange network adopts special-purpose high-speed serial bus, adopt the point-to-point framework, each channel is separate, improves overall efficiency and reliability.
Digital sampling and processing has both-end four road A/D translation interfaces, 56 bit parallel I/O interfaces, two tunnel 485/232 optional Asynchronous Serial Interface and one tunnel internal exchange of data network interfaces.
With the flat-panel monitor of dedicated button, adopt 12 inches liquid crystal display, adopt VGA (Video Graphics Array, Video Graphics Array) signal, the interface of dedicated button and information processing intercomputer is the PS2 standard interface.
The data acquisition interface case comprises communications adapter plate, isolation amplification change-over panel, D.C. regulated power supply plate, protected type cabinet peculiar to vessel.
The data protection storer comprises the storage unit of control panel and 12GB.
The internal network interface module adopts dual network HUB (hub) plate.
The hard disk plate adopts ide interface, 1 electric board 〉=2GB; Plate carries 4 mouthfuls of USB HUB, and (usb hub: universal serial bus concentrator), wherein edges of boards have 2 debugging USBUSB (Universal Serial BUS, USB (universal serial bus)) interface, and 2 tunnel USB interface can cause outside the cabinet in addition.
Power supply has overvoltage protection and overload current-limiting type defencive function.Redundant power is supported hot plug and redundancy properties, has overvoltage protection and overload current-limiting type defencive function.
The information processing computing machine connects printer by human-machine interface module, carries out the off-line printing of stored parameter; Receive the vessel motion parameter of Internet Transmission by the network service between digital sampling and processing and the network element; Be connected with the data acquisition interface case by digital sampling and processing, in the situation that network service is interrupted, also can automatically gather the important parameter of vessel motion.The information processing computing machine receives the power supply of uninterrupted power source and alternating current steady voltage plug, and fault tolerant electrical power supply has improved reliability.
The utility model vessel motion parameter memory, can automatic reception and the reliable memory network service operational factor of coming, in the situation that network service is interrupted, realize automatically gathering simultaneously the function of the important operational factor of boats and ships, the parameter that shows in real time simultaneously reception by flat-panel monitor, and the parameter of at any time query history storage, can also pass through printer history of printing data by off-line simultaneously, below the concrete course of work of summary.
In the normal situation of network service; digital sampling and processing receives the network communication data of network element; in the unusual situation of network service; digital sampling and processing gathers the crucial operational factor of ship power system by the data acquisition interface case; then by the inner exchanging network operational factor that receives is sent to the communication memory module; communication memory module and data protection storer communicate; the operational factor of boats and ships is sent to the data protection storer by Ethernet stores; simultaneously operational parameter data is stored on the electric board of communication memory module; exchange network adopts high-speed serial bus; each channel is separate, improves overall efficiency and reliability.
Hard disk plate, power supply and human-machine interface module form a PM computing machine; carry out data communication and command interaction by the internal network interface module with the memory module of communicating by letter; realize data processing, demonstration and human-computer interaction interface; human-machine interface module carries out the mutual of man-machine interface by the flat-panel monitor with dedicated button, comprise data that demonstration storing, the machine hard disk residual capacity, data protection storer residual capacity, with the communication state of each external unit and the running status of each functional module.Realize that by the dedicated button input inquiry is at storage numerical value or the state of specifying the moment or arbitrary parameter of time period; Realize the function of off-line printing storage data by the dedicated button order; By storage data Replica or the test of dedicated button order realization to fixed time section memory storage.
Power Management Design has adopted Redundancy Design, and system power supply partly adopts three power modules.Power supply is standard C PCI (Compact Peripheral Component Interconnect, compact external unit is interconnected) power supply, is human-machine interface module, hard disk plate, internal network interface module for power supply specially; Redundant power is the controllable electric power of supporting hot plug, as managing electrical power and the load power source of other functional module.
Under normal operation, after storage unit is filled with data in the data protected storage, again by storage unit stores data in another data protection storer.In the abnormal work situation, when a communication memory module breaks down, taken over job by another communication memory module; Or when a data protected storage breaks down, taken over job by another data protection storer.
